Understanding Ground Clearance
Alright, first things first: What exactly is ground clearance? Simply put, ground clearance is the distance between the lowest point of your vehicle (excluding the tires) and the ground. Think of it as the car's belly button; how high is it from the road? This measurement is typically expressed in inches or millimeters. It's a critical factor influencing how a car handles obstacles, from speed bumps and potholes to unpaved roads and even snow. A higher ground clearance generally means the vehicle can clear larger objects without scraping or bottoming out. However, it can also affect the car's center of gravity, potentially impacting handling, especially at higher speeds.
So, why should you care about 2025 Mazda CX-30 ground clearance? Well, imagine this: You're cruising around town, and BAM! You hit a particularly nasty pothole. If your car's ground clearance is too low, you could damage the undercarriage – things like the exhaust system, oil pan, or even the suspension components. That means a trip to the mechanic and a hit to your wallet. Or, picture this: You decide to take a scenic route, and that road gets a bit rough with some gravel or light off-roading. Adequate ground clearance ensures you can safely navigate these conditions without worrying about scraping the bottom of your car. The ground clearance also plays a role in how a vehicle handles snow. More clearance can give the car a better chance of going through deeper snow. Furthermore, ground clearance affects the vehicle's approach, breakover, and departure angles. These angles determine what type of obstacles the car can safely navigate when going uphill, cresting a hill, or going down the hill. Therefore, understanding ground clearance is key to matching the vehicle to your driving needs and typical driving environment.
2025 Mazda CX-30 Ground Clearance: The Numbers
Okay, let's get down to brass tacks: What's the ground clearance of the 2025 Mazda CX-30? While the exact figures might vary slightly depending on the specific trim level and whether it's equipped with all-wheel drive (AWD), you can generally expect the 2025 Mazda CX-30 ground clearance to be around 8 inches. This is a common and respectable ground clearance for a subcompact SUV. But remember, always double-check the official specifications for the exact trim level you're interested in, as those numbers can be different. Mazda often provides this information in its brochures, on its website, or in the vehicle's owner's manual. A ground clearance of around 8 inches provides a good balance. This clearance is enough to clear speed bumps, potholes, and other everyday obstacles, making it practical for city driving. It is also good enough for light off-roading or navigating gravel roads, making it suitable for those who enjoy outdoor adventures. However, this is not a heavy-duty off-roader like a Jeep Wrangler, but it's more than enough for everyday use and mild off-road excursions.
Keep in mind that factors like tire size and vehicle load (how many passengers or cargo you have) can subtly impact the actual ground clearance.
